Chocolate Nests






Ingredients

  • 200g milk chocolate, broken into pieces
  • 85g shredded wheat, crushed
  • 140g bag of mini chocolate eggs
  • 4 tbsp golden syrup

  • You'll also need

  • cupcake cases




Method

  1. Melt the chocolate and golden syrup in a small bowl placed over a pan of barely simmering water. Pour the chocolate over the shredded wheat and stir well to combine.
  2. Spoon the chocolate wheat into 12 cupcake cases and press the back of a teaspoon in the centre to create a nest shape. Place 3 mini chocolate eggs on top of each nest. Chill the nests in the fridge for 2 hrs until set.
